How can I change the sender email to my domain using Apple IPhone/IPad or iOS app please

This time, there isn't a way to change the sender email to your domain using the iOS app. The program send sales forms using the email “QuickBooks@notification.intuit.com.” This ensures you're updated on the status of the sent transaction.
